How do I add a calculated column to rank each category for the same month and channel? For example, rank all category for the month of Nov 2015 in channel CH4.
Then for each category I want to rank the subcategory and keep the top 5 as it is and combine the rest into a new subcategory called "other". For example, in Nov 2015 and channel CH4, category with ranking 2 has x (x>10)subcategories, rank these subcategories and for the subcategory with ranking from 6 to x combine them into a new subcategory called "other'.
Due to the merge as mentioned above I guess it has to be done with calculated columns instead of measures
